At just 21 years old, Sophia Koetsier was working toward her medical degree when she left her home in Amsterdam for an internship in Uganda. But what started as a humanitarian trip would end in one of the most haunting disappearances in Africa. In October of 2015, after finishing her internship, Sophia set off on a short safari through Uganda’s national parks—a trip meant to celebrate everything she had just accomplished. Days later, she arrived at Murchison Falls National Park. Shortly after arriving, Sophia walked to the bathrooms a short distance from camp. And she never came back. Search teams combed the area. Helicopters flew overhead. But what they found only deepened the mystery. Over a decade later Sophia Koetsier is still missing.
